来源:仕方达通网 责编:网络 时间:2025-06-07 22:26:22
在使用EXCEL处理中文数据时,许多用户可能会遇到中文文字乱码生成的问题。本文将深入探讨这一现象的原因,并提供详细的解决方法,帮助用户轻松应对EXCEL中文文字乱码生成的困扰。
在EXCEL中,中文文字乱码生成通常是由于数据编码或字符集转换不当引起的。EXCEL默认使用的字符集可能与源数据的字符集不一致,导致在导入或导出数据时出现乱码。例如,当从CSV文件导入数据时,如果CSV文件使用的是UTF-8编码,而EXCEL默认使用ANSI编码,就会导致中文文字乱码生成。此外,不同版本的EXCEL在处理字符集时也存在差异,进一步增加了乱码生成的可能性。
要解决EXCEL中文文字乱码生成问题,首先需要确保数据源的编码与EXCEL的编码一致。在导入数据时,可以选择正确的编码方式。例如,在EXCEL中导入CSV文件时,可以通过“数据”选项卡中的“从文本/CSV”功能,选择正确的编码(如UTF-8)来避免乱码。此外,还可以通过手动设置EXCEL的默认编码来解决这一问题。在EXCEL选项中,找到“高级”设置,勾选“使用Unicode(UTF-8)支持所有语言”选项,以确保EXCEL在处理中文数据时使用正确的字符集。
对于频繁处理中文数据的用户,可以借助VBA脚本来自动处理EXCEL中文文字乱码生成问题。通过编写简单的VBA代码,可以在导入数据时自动检测并转换字符集,确保中文文字显示正常。以下是一个示例VBA代码,用于在导入CSV文件时自动转换为UTF-8编码:
Sub ImportCSVWithUTF8() Dim ws As Worksheet Set ws = ThisWorkbook.Sheets(1) ws.Cells.Clear With ws.QueryTables.Add(Connection:="TEXT;C:\path\to\your\file.csv", Destination:=ws.Range("A1")) .TextFilePlatform = 65001 ' UTF-8 .TextFileCommaDelimiter = True .Refresh End With End Sub
通过运行上述VBA脚本,用户可以自动将CSV文件中的中文数据导入EXCEL,并避免乱码生成。
除了上述方法,还有一些其他实用技巧可以帮助用户避免EXCEL中文文字乱码生成问题。例如,在导出数据时,可以选择将文件保存为Unicode文本格式(.txt),以确保中文文字在导出后仍能正常显示。此外,在处理多语言数据时,建议使用支持多语言字符集的软件或工具,以减少乱码生成的风险。最后,定期更新EXCEL版本,以确保使用最新的字符集处理技术,也是避免乱码生成的有效方法。
你好邻居2攻略:怎样顺利过关?《你好邻居2》全新玩法大解析! 《你好邻居2》作为一款备受期待的恐怖冒险游戏,自发布以来就吸引了大量玩家的关注。游戏延续了前作的经典元素,同时加入了全新的玩法和机制,使得...
红桃娱乐传媒有限公司近年来在娱乐行业中崭露头角,成为众多明星和粉丝关注的焦点。本文将深入探讨红桃娱乐传媒有限公司的成功秘诀,揭示其如何在竞争激烈的市场中脱颖而出,并成为行业的领军者。从公司战略到艺人培...
蜜桃视频在线观看免费播放:用户需求与技术挑战 随着互联网视频内容的爆发式增长,用户对高清画质和无广告体验的需求日益强烈。蜜桃视频作为热门的在线视频平台,凭借其丰富的影视资源和便捷的观看方式吸引了大量用...
天才相师:如何通过命理学洞察未来,揭开人生的秘密 命理学,作为一门古老而深邃的学问,自古以来便被视为洞察未来、揭示人生秘密的重要工具。在中国传统文化中,命理学通过分析个人的生辰八字、五行属性等因素,帮...
揭秘国产色情:背后的真相与法律风险
《三国回合制游戏:穿越时空,体验策略与智慧的极致碰撞》
蓝海搜书:发现你从未见过的宝藏图书,让阅读变得更加丰富!
各种胶配方大全视频:各种胶配方大全视频,手工达人必看!制作技巧全解析
爱奇艺怎么取消自动续费?详细操作步骤解析!
甘雨触摸器使用指南:如何体验更加沉浸的角色互动?
捻压花核,神秘技巧曝光,园艺爱好者的必备技能!
金铲铲单机版游戏攻略:新手必看的5个通关技巧
百分之百:如何理解这个数字在不同领域的含义?
探索热门音乐珍珠:TOUCH IT RIKKA,音乐世界的新玩意儿